Output 95f726651a66741e996d5928a38461bac29d6ee8ab5e6692c591c2a233144841:0

value
1529984376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c76183bf02782b26038e7548b07f127df5659bf OP_EQUAL
address
MLhrJeWkZ7Kh4GdQzYTs7CEDwqKdJjaUGm
transaction
95f726651a66741e996d5928a38461bac29d6ee8ab5e6692c591c2a233144841
spent
true